The planet Jr 35 seeder is the one which was used by, J T Lowe to copy and produce the jalo jiffy seeder. Think it will look good to be shown together with jalo history

Another great find today – a full page advert in a 1947 book few acre farms by J.J. Black, this is first information I seen of the early steel jalo, priced at 63 shillings delivered to your local railway station in a wooden crate
